Economic aspects have also shaped the online gaming industry. Free-to-play models with in-game purchases, subscriptions, and battle passes have become common, allowing developers to sustain and update games continuously. This approach has led to ongoing content expansions and seasonal events that keep players engaged for long periods. Additionally, the rise of esports has turned competitive gaming into a professional career for many, with tournaments offering substantial prize pools and attracting millions of viewers worldwide.

Mobile gaming deserves special mention in the context of online games. The proliferation of smartphones has introduced millions to gaming, many of whom might not have considered themselves gamers before. Mobile online games are often designed for short, casual sessions but still manage to build large, dedicated communities. Popular titles have leveraged social media and app stores to create viral sensations, expanding the cultural impact of online gaming far beyond traditional circles.

Despite its many positives, online gaming is not without challenges. Issues such as cyberbullying, addiction, and concerns about data privacy have sparked discussions about responsible gaming. Developers and communities continue to work on creating safer environments, implementing reporting tools, and encouraging healthy gaming habits. The balance between competitive spirit and respectful behavior remains a vital focus for sustaining the positive aspects of online interaction.
